scikit-learn چیست؟
scikit-learn یک کتابخانه پایتون قدرتمند برای یادگیری ماشین است که مجموعه ای از الگوریتم ها و ابزارها را برای طیف گسترده ای از وظایف یادگیری ماشین، از جمله:
- طبقه بندی: پیش بینی اینکه یک نقطه داده به کدام دسته تعلق دارد (مثلاً، ایمیل اسپم است یا خیر)
- رگرسیون: پیش بینی یک مقدار عددی (مثلاً، قیمت مسکن)
- خوشه بندی: گروه بندی نقاط داده با شباهت به یکدیگر
- کاهش ابعاد: کاهش تعداد ویژگی ها در یک مجموعه داده
- استخراج ویژگی: استخراج ویژگی های جدید از داده های خام
مزایای scikit-learn:
- آسان برای استفاده: scikit-learn دارای یک API ساده و آسان است که یادگیری و استفاده از آن را آسان می کند.
- قدرتمند: scikit-learn طیف گسترده ای از الگوریتم های یادگیری ماشین قوی را ارائه می دهد.
- انعطاف پذیر: scikit-learn را می توان برای حل طیف گسترده ای از وظایف یادگیری ماشین استفاده کرد.
- جامعه بزرگ: scikit-learn دارای یک جامعه بزرگ و فعال از کاربران و توسعه دهندگان است که به این معنی است که می توانید به راحتی کمک و پشتیبانی پیدا کنید.
کاربردهای scikit-learn:
scikit-learn در طیف گسترده ای از صنایع و کاربردها استفاده می شود، از جمله:
- امور مالی: پیش بینی تقلب، تشخیص الگوهای معاملاتی
- مراقبت های بهداشتی: تشخیص بیماری، پیش بینی نتایج درمان
- بازاریابی: هدفمندسازی تبلیغات، تجزیه و تحلیل رفتار مشتری
- تولید: پیش بینی خرابی ماشین، بهینه سازی فرآیند
- علوم کامپیوتر: پردازش زبان طبیعی، بینایی کامپیوتر
در اینجا چند نمونه از نحوه استفاده از scikit-learn در دنیای واقعی آورده شده است:
- یک شرکت خرده فروشی از scikit-learn برای پیش بینی اینکه کدام مشتریان به احتمال زیاد در آینده خرید می کنند استفاده می کند.
- یک بیمارستان از scikit-learn برای تشخیص اینکه کدام بیماران در معرض خطر readmission هستند استفاده می کند.
- یک شرکت بانکی از scikit-learn برای تشخیص تراکنش های تقلبی استفاده می کند.
scikit-learn یک ابزار قدرتمند و همه کاره است که می تواند برای حل طیف گسترده ای از مشکلات یادگیری ماشین استفاده شود. اگر به یادگیری ماشین علاقه دارید، scikit-learn مکانی عالی برای شروع است.
برای اطلاعات بیشتر در مورد scikit-learn، می توانید به وب سایت رسمی مراجعه کنید: